Score 89/100 · Drink 2022-2030, Neal Martin, Jun 2022

The 2013 Morey-Saint-Denis Les Broc from Domaine David Duband comes from a producer that I have not visited for a while. I used to find Duband’s wines a little oaky for my liking. Yet, this 2013 (a useful red Burgundy vintage) is drinking nicely. There remains a patina of new oak on the nose, but it is neatly subsumed into the raspberry and blackcurrant fruit, and a hint of Earl Grey. The palate delivers the structure one expects from this appellation. There is grip here, perhaps even just a modicum of austerity on the finish, but overall, I find this balanced and certainly drinking perfectly at the moment.

Score 16.5/20 · Drink 2017-2023, Julia Harding MW, jancisrobinson.com, Jun 2017

70-80% whole bunch. Lightish ruby with a slight brick edge at the rim. Smells more mature than the Gevrey 2013, with a little more undergrowth. Slightly firmer tannins too with a little less harmony at the moment. Fine chalky sweet finish, light on the mid palate but not austere. (JH)

David Duband

Domaine David Duband is based in the village of Chevannes, in the heart of the Hautes-Côtes de Nuits to the west of Nuits-Saint-Georges. The domaine produces wines from 23 prestigious appellations, from Nuits-Saint-Georges to Gevrey-Chambertin.
